United States Et Al. v. Carolina Freight Carriers Corp.

This is an appeal under ? 210 (28 U. S. C. ? 47a) and ? 238 of the Judicial Code as amended (28 U. S. C. ? 345), to review a final decree of a district court of three judges (28 U. S. C. ? 47) which set aside (38 F.Supp. 549) an order of the Interstate Commerce Commission (24 M. C. C. 305) granting appellee a certificate of public convenience and necessity as a common carrier by motor vehicle under the so-called "grandfather clause" (? 206 (a)) of the Motor Carrier Act of 1935 (49 Stat. 543, 551, 49 U. S. C. ? 306), now designated as Part II of the Interstate Commerce Act. 54 Stat. 919.
